Mohbad: Police Name 2 More ‘Prime Suspects’ In Singer’s Death

The Lagos State Police Command has identified two more prime suspects in the death of popular singer Ilerioluwa Aloba, aka Mohbad.

 

The State Commissioner of Police, Idowu Owohunwa, named Mohbad’s childhood friend, Primeboy and one Ayobami as major suspects.

Earlier, Owohunwa had named an auxiliary nurse, Feyisayo Ogedengbe, as the principal suspect in Mohbad’s death.

The CP had said the nurse was not qualified to treat the deceased for the injury he had during his last show.

Speaking during a press conference in Lagos, the police boss said: “Primeboy, Auxiliary Nurse, [and] Ayobami Sediq, aka Splendid, are prime suspects.

“Splendid was complicit for inviting the nurse who he knew was unqualified to administer a potent medication that triggered reactions that led to Mohbad’s death.”
